Common vehicle models.
Car type is not a fixed answer, it will ultimately be judged based on the number of people, luggage, route, reception standards and scheduling needs.
MPV
Suitable for VIP reception, individual transfer of guests and mobile seat replenishment.
Toyota Coaster / Minibus
Suitable for small and medium-sized meetings, research studies and batch transfer.
Coach Fleet
Suitable for large conferences, annual meetings and unified transfer of multiple people.
It is recommended to prepare this information when making an inquiry.
- Total number of people and batches
- Pick-up point and destination
- Vehicle quantity requirements
- On-site person in charge and time window
Quotes are often affected by these factors.
- Number of vehicles
- Car batch
- On-site scheduling needs
- Preparing, waiting and temporary changes
